How much do live in private jet pilot j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 22, 2026, the average yearly pay for live in private jet pilot in the United States is $130,916.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$100,000.00 and $155,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the unique challenges and expectations of being a live-in private jet pilot for a client or family?

As a live-in private jet pilot, you are often expected to be available on short notice and adapt to changing travel itineraries. This role requires a high degree of flexibility, discretion, and professionalism, as you may be living on the client's property or at their preferred location. You must be prepared for irregular hours and extended periods away from home, while ensuring all regulatory, safety, and maintenance standards are met. Collaboration with flight attendants, maintenance crews, and the client's personal staff is also essential to provide a seamless and safe travel experience.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Live In Private Jet Pilot,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Live In Private Jet Pilot, you need an Airline Transport Pilot (ATP) certificate, extensive flight hours, and in-depth knowledge of aviation safety and regulations. Proficiency with advanced avionics, flight management systems, and type ratings for specific jet models is typically required. Strong soft skills include discretion, adaptability, and excellent interpersonal communication to cater to high-profile clients and variable schedules. These skills ensure safe, efficient, and personalized service while maintaining the trust and satisfaction of private jet owners.

What does a live-in private jet pilot do?

A live-in private jet pilot is responsible for flying and maintaining a private jet while residing with or near the employer, typically a high-net-worth individual or family. Their duties include pre-flight inspections, flight planning, ensuring passenger safety, and sometimes assisting with travel logistics. They may also oversee the jet’s maintenance schedule and coordinate with ground crews. Being live-in means the pilot is available on short notice and can adapt to the employer’s changing travel needs. This role requires flexibility, professionalism, and extensive experience in private aviation.

Job Title- Challenger 650 Pilot-in-Command

Department- Elevate Jet

Reports to- Chief Pilot

Location- Raleigh, NC (Must live within 2 hours of Raleigh-Durham (RDU) International Airport)


Who we are-

Elevate Jet is the modern evolution of Elevate Aviation Group, bringing nearly thirty years of private aviation expertise into a new, technology-driven era. As the FAA-certificated airline within the organization, Elevate Jet manages and operates aircraft directly while offering advisory, acquisition, and management services. Built for clients whose time is their most valuable asset, Elevate Jet pairs operational mastery with seamless technology to make private aviation as simple as it should be.

Summary of position-

The Pilot-in-Command, along with the SIC, will be responsible for the safe and efficient operation of the aircraft in accordance with FAA regulations and Elevate Jet’s General Operations Manual, work as a team member in a crew environment, be safety-oriented, possess strong leadership skills, and embody superior customer service.

Essential Duties & Responsibilities-

  • Performing safe and timely flights for private VIP Part 135/91 operations
  • Insure all aspects of aircraft readiness for upcoming trips
  • Maintaining communications with operations
  • Maintaining financial and operational records required for each flight
  • Foster and environment that promotes teamwork and encourages crew members to strive for excellence
Requirements:

Knowledge, Skills & Abilities-

  • Multi-Engine ATP (Challenger 604/605/650 Type Rating REQUIRED)
  • 250 hours time in type, preferred
  • 3500 hours total flight time
  • 2000 hours multi-engine fixed-wing
  • 250 hours instrument
  • Ability to told FAA First-class medical
  • No FAA Violations, Accidents, or Incidents
  • Valid Passport
  • Ability to obtain and maintain CANPASS authorization for unrestricted travel to/from Canada as a commercial pilot.
  • Compliant with ICAO Annex I - 2.1.10 as it pertains to aircraft engaged in international commercial air transport operations with more than one pilot.

Education & Experience-

  • College degree, preferred
  • Previous FAR 135/91 experience preferred

Schedule & Travel-

  • Schedule rotation varies by aircraft
  • Travel required 100% of the time
